The Haredim, Ultra-Orthodox Jews Who Refuse to Participate in the War

Exempt from mandatory military service since the creation of the State of Israel in 1948, the Haredim could be mobilized in the context of the war in Gaza, as Israeli public opinion shows support for this idea.
